SilverSport Posted July 28, 2009 Share Posted July 28, 2009 I had kg2s and have owned KG 4.5s...similar to the 4.2s with the main difference being a switch from ports on the 4.5s to a passive radiator on the 4.2s (I know the 4.5s came after but following my example...)...I think you will hear a significant jump in bass response...the bookshelf kg 2s are nice...my first Klipsch speakers too but the 4.2s should literally blow them away...hope more pipe up with advice for you...good luck.
